1. Do you like to play any other sport besides martial arts?

2. What are your hopes for Pokémon Scarlet/Violet? Personally, I'd like the walking with Pokémon feature from HG/SS to return in these games. Also, I think the games should have a good postgame. Most of the recent Gen 6-8 games lacked this, but older Pokémon games have this same issue. For example, Ruby and Sapphire literally had NO endgame at all except the Battle Tower and catching Latias/Latios, though Emerald added the Battle Frontier to make up for it. And there's not much to do in B/W either, but B2/W2 has more content like the PWT. Another issue I have with the main series Pokémon games is that they become repetitive - you pick a starter, collect gym badges, stop the villainous team, face the Elite 4 and become Champion. Hence, I tend to enjoy playing the spinoffs more like the Myster Dungeon series, Colosseum, Ranger, and Conquest. They provide a fresh gameplay experience that's different than the main series games. But Scarlet/Violet are going to be an open world RPG that you can freely explore like PL: Legends, so it'll most likely be a unique experience for players. I won't keep my hopes too high, but if they at least bring back the Pokémon following you feature, I'll be satisfied with the upcoming games :)

How would you describe Genshin Impact to a person like me who has never played it?
 
How would you describe Genshin Impact to a person like me who has never played it?

Copied and pasted because I'm lazy and Mistreil is torturing me with a mirror right now. 🤪

"Genshin Impact is a gacha game that functions as sort of an in-between between a solo online game and an MMO. Basically, the game is mostly single player, but you can co-op in it as well.

It's based on fantasy elements and characters having unique abilities called "Visions," each with a different type. There's weapons and so much more to that aspect too. Not to mention there's a lot of cool and neat lore in the game, the story is pretty good (well, aside from some parts of Inazuma), and it's just a ton of fun to play.

Well it takes a lot of elements from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ild. However, the game itself features nations that represent different countries. The first country you play in is Mondstadt, which is most similar to Germany. Then you go to Liyue, which is very similar to China. After that you travel to Inazuma, which is most similar to Japan. The game has heavy anime influences, but even people who don't like anime can enjoy the game.

There's also an Archon of each nation, which serves as the nation's god, and there's dragons, the Abyss Order (which are the bad guys), and many more fantasy aspects to it as well."
